This book offers a fascinating glimpse into the world of forgotten musical instruments, specifically those that were popular in the 18th and early 19th centuries. The author delves into the history of the English Guitar, a captivating instrument that once rivaled the harpsichord in popularity, and explores its construction, tuning, and playing techniques. The text includes excerpts from historical tutors and examines the use of this instrument in popular music and art, providing a comprehensive look at the English Guitar's place in the cultural landscape of its time. The author skillfully weaves together historical details, technical descriptions, and insightful observations to create a unique and valuable resource for musicians, music historians, and anyone interested in the evolution of musical instruments. This book is a treasure trove of information for those seeking to understand the English Guitar's unique history and its enduring significance. In den WarenkorbPaperback. Zustand: New. Print on Demand. This book delves into the rich history and cultural significance of the Irish and Highland harps. Through historical accounts, ancient manuscripts, and detailed descriptions of existing instruments, the author paints a vivid picture of these iconic symbols of Celtic music. The narrative traces the harp's evolution from its earliest mentions in Irish legends to its prominent role in the courts of kings and chieftains. The reader journeys through a time when skilled harpists held esteemed positions in society, their music possessing the power to soothe, inspire, and even incite to war. The book explores the intricate construction of the harps, the techniques used to play them, and the complex system of tuning that gave rise to their distinctive sound. It also delves into the social and political factors that contributed to the decline of these instruments, and the efforts made to preserve their legacy. Ultimately, this book offers a poignant reflection on the enduring power of music and its ability to connect us with our cultural heritage. This book offers a fascinating exploration of English and Irish instruments from the 18th and 19th centuries, shedding light on their history, development, and significance in music. The author delves into the unique characteristics and construction of instruments such as the English Guitar, Harp-Guitar, Harp-Lute-Guitar, British-Lute-Harp, and Dital-Harp, providing a comprehensive examination of their mechanisms, scales, and tuning. Along with detailed descriptions and technical insights, the book includes a selection of music arranged or written for these instruments, offering readers a chance to experience their enchanting sounds. This volume serves as a valuable resource for musicians, instrument enthusiasts, and historians seeking to approfondir their understanding of the rich musical heritage of England and Ireland. Its meticulous research and historical perspective uncover the evolution of these instruments, their impact on music, and their enduring legacy in the world of stringed instruments.
